Description

The BitQuest by Dr. Scientist is a digital multi-effect pedal featuring 8 custom-designed effect patches, including flanger, high pass and low pass filters, bit crusher with sample rate reducer, infinite reverb, notch filter, ring modulator, +/- 1 octave pitch shifter/harmonizer, and 1-second digital delay. It operates in two modes, Clean and Dirty, offering expanded control over the effects in the Clean mode and a cool digital distortion control with a noise gate in the Dirty mode.

The pedal features analog controls such as clean blend, volume for wet signal, and tone for wet signal, along with 3 digital controls for the effects. It also includes soft-touch relay switching, a lifetime warranty, and is hand- programmed, hand-built, and hand-shipped.

The BitQuest is powered by 9VDC using a regular 2.1mm center negative plug and requires 75mA of current. It is recommended to use a good, isolated, filtered, and regulated power supply to avoid interference with other pedals.
